two good file hosting sites:
4shared.com - free file sharing and storage a good site with a windows like filebrowser, 100MB file limit and up to 5 GB storage with a multi uploader. Box.net - Free Online File Storage, Internet File Sharing, Online Storage, Access Documents & Files Anywhere, Backup Data, Send Files is another great site but max file size is 10 MB and max storage is 1 GB they have many great features like you can play music directly, and preview the images, and edit the word documents on the web.
